Effects of Strength vs. Ballistic-Power Training on Throwing Performance
Nikolaos Zaras1, Konstantinos Spengos, Spyridon Methenitis
1Athletics Laboratory, School of Physical Education and Sport Science, University of Athens , Athens, Greece.
Six weeks of strength or ballistic-power training equally improved shot put performance in novice athletes. Strength training enhanced overall muscle strength and mass, while power training specifically increased muscle power and ballistic throw capabilities.

Background:
- Novice throwers require effective training strategies to improve shot put performance.
- Understanding the differential effects of strength versus ballistic-power training is crucial for optimizing athletic development.
Purpose of the Study:
- To compare the effects of 6-week strength training versus ballistic-power training on shot put performance in novice male throwers.
- To investigate the resulting muscular adaptations in response to each training modality.
Main Methods:
- Seventeen novice male shot putters were assigned to either a Strength or Power training group.
- Training interventions lasted six weeks, with performance and physiological measures assessed pre- and post-training.
- Measures included shot put throws, countermovement jump (CMJ), Wingate anaerobic test, 1RM strength, ballistic throws, and vastus lateralis muscle characteristics.
Main Results:
- Both Strength and Power training significantly improved shot put throwing performance similarly.
- Strength training led to greater increases in leg press strength (43% vs. 21%) and muscle thickness (10%).
- Power training resulted in greater improvements in CMJ performance (8.5%) and ballistic throws (9.0-25.8%), with significant hypertrophy in type IIx muscle fibers.
Conclusions:
- Six weeks of either strength or ballistic-power training can enhance shot put performance in novice throwers.
- Strength training promotes greater gains in overall muscle strength and mass, potentially more beneficial for novices with lower initial strength.
- Ballistic-power training effectively increases muscle power and may be advantageous in the final preparation phase before competition.
